WebJan 5, 2024 · Roll up each cake in the towel jelly-roll style, starting with a short side. Cool completely on wire racks. In a small bowl, whisk cream and pudding mix until thickened; whisk in peanut butter. Fold in whipped topping and chocolate chips. Unroll cakes; spread half the filling over each to within 1/2 in. of edges. Roll up again, without towels. WebBake 12 to 15 minutes or until top springs back when touched lightly in center.
